We finally (!) have a beta version of Rivet 1.8.2 ready to be tested on
mcplots -- we have loads more analyses, in large part thanks to Sercan,
and the usual collection of robustness improvements (I think no actual
*bugs* this time...) and general tweaks.

So, could you please work your usual, much appreciated, magic and try
out this version on the mcplots dev site? The tarball is available as
usual on

http://www.hepforge.org/downloads/rivet

as Rivet-1.8.2beta0.tar.gz (note that this tarball was post hoc renamed
as beta0, and will actually expand into a Rivet-1.8.2 directory).
Thanks! We hope we can release 1.8.2 properly sometime next week, if all
goes well.

This time we really, really, *really* intend that the next release will
be the YODA-based 2.0.0: it's very close and we are thoroughly fed up of
continual SVN branch merging!
